Managing payroll in the restaurant industry is a complex task, requiring owners and managers to track employee hours, process wages, manage tips, ensure compliance with labor laws, and handle tax filings — all while keeping labor costs in check. With payroll and labor costs often dipping into 30-40% of a restaurant’s revenue, errors or inefficiencies in this process can lead to financial losses, employee dissatisfaction, and even legal penalties.


This is where Artificial Intelligence (AI) is transforming payroll management. AI-powered payroll systems are automating wage calculations, reducing human errors, and improving compliance, ultimately saving restaurant owners time and money.


This article explores how AI can streamline restaurant payroll, improve operational efficiency, and reduce costs.

The Challenge of Traditional Payroll Management in Restaurants

Traditional payroll processing in restaurants is labor-intensive and prone to errors. Managers often have to:

  • Manually track employee hours across different shifts.
  • Ensure accurate tip distribution, including tip pooling and tip credits.
  • Calculate overtime and minimum wage compliance.
  • Handle payroll tax filings and deductions.


Mistakes in any of these areas can result in payroll disputes, compliance violations, and even costly IRS penalties. This is why AI-driven payroll solutions are becoming a must-have tool for modern restaurants looking to streamline operations.

1. Automating Payroll Processing for Efficiency

One of the most significant ways AI is revolutionizing restaurant payroll is by automating the entire payroll process, from tracking employee hours to processing direct deposits. Traditional payroll systems require managers to manually input employee work hours, calculate wages, and ensure compliance with local labor laws. This can be both time-consuming and error-prone.


AI-powered payroll software
eliminates these inefficiencies by seamlessly integrating with time-tracking and scheduling systems. The software automatically pulls in employee work hours, accounts for overtime and shift differentials, and processes wages accordingly.


For example, an AI-powered payroll system can:

  • Recognize different pay rates for employees who work multiple roles (e.g., a bartender who also serves as a host).
  • Adjust wages dynamically based on local labor laws, ensuring compliance with minimum wage requirements.
  • Detect discrepancies in reported hours and actual hours worked, reducing payroll errors.


By automating payroll processing, AI significantly reduces administrative workload, freeing up restaurant managers to focus on operations rather than payroll paperwork.

2. Reducing Human Errors and Preventing Costly Mistakes

Human errors in payroll calculations can be costly. Even a small mistake in wage calculations, tax deductions, or overtime pay can lead to legal issues or disgruntled employees. AI eliminates these risks by ensuring payroll data is processed with high accuracy.


For instance, payroll miscalculations and errors can lead to IRS penalties if taxes are not deducted correctly. AI-driven payroll systems automatically calculate and withhold the correct tax amounts, minimizing the risk of compliance issues.


Moreover, AI can flag irregularities such as:

  • Employees being paid for unapproved overtime.
  • Unusual patterns in tip distribution.
  • Missing tax deductions or incorrect wage calculations.


By catching these errors before payroll is processed, AI helps restaurant owners avoid disputes with employees and costly compliance violations.

3. Enhancing Compliance with Wage and Labor Laws

Restaurant payroll must comply with numerous regulations, including:

  • Overtime laws (which vary by state).
  • Minimum wage adjustments (especially for tipped employees).
  • Payroll tax filings (federal, state, and local).
  • Fair Labor Standards Act (FLSA) compliance for tipped employees.


Staying compliant can be overwhelming, especially for multi-location restaurants with different state regulations. AI-powered payroll software simplifies this by automatically updating compliance rules in real-time.


For example, if a state’s minimum wage increases, the AI system automatically adjusts employee wages to reflect the new rates, preventing non-compliance. Additionally, AI ensures that overtime is calculated correctly, preventing costly lawsuits related to wage theft or unpaid overtime.


With AI-driven compliance monitoring, restaurant owners can avoid legal headaches and ensure payroll is always in line with current labor laws.

4. Managing Tip Distribution with AI-Powered Automation

One of the most complex aspects of restaurant payroll is tip management. Tips must be tracked, reported, and distributed accurately, especially when tip pooling policies are in place.


AI-powered payroll solutions make tip distribution seamless by:

  • Automatically calculating and allocating tips based on predefined rules.
  • Ensuring that tip pooling policies comply with local labor laws.
  • Tracking and reporting cash and credit card tips for tax purposes.


For example, if a restaurant has a tip-sharing system where servers split tips with kitchen staff and bussers, an AI-powered payroll system ensures that tips are distributed fairly and legally.


Additionally, AI reduces the risk of tip mismanagement, which can lead to IRS audits and disputes between employees over tip calculations. With transparent and automated tip distribution, restaurant managers can ensure fairness and compliance while eliminating manual errors.

5. Improving Employee Onboarding and Payroll Integration

The restaurant industry experiences high employee turnover, making onboarding a frequent and time-consuming task. Manually entering new hire information into payroll systems can lead to errors and inefficiencies.


AI-driven payroll solutions streamline the onboarding process by:

  • Automatically syncing new hire information from onboarding platforms.
  • Ensuring that employee tax forms (W-4, I-9) are properly recorded.
  • Instantly setting up direct deposit and tax withholdings.


For example, if a new employee is hired and enters their information into an AI-driven onboarding platform, that data automatically transfers to the payroll system, eliminating the need for manual entry. This reduces administrative workload and ensures a smooth transition from hiring to payroll processing.

6. Preventing Payroll Fraud with AI-Driven Security

Payroll fraud is a serious issue in the restaurant industry. Some common types of payroll fraud include:

  • Buddy punching, where one employee clocks in for another.
  • Ghost employees, where payroll includes employees who no longer work at the restaurant.
  • Overstated overtime claims, where employees claim more hours than they actually worked.


AI-powered payroll systems use advanced fraud detection techniques to identify suspicious patterns and flag potential fraud. For example, facial recognition and biometric time clocks ensure that only authorized employees can clock in and out. AI algorithms can also detect discrepancies in work hours and flag cases where employees may be attempting to manipulate their reported hours.


By reducing payroll fraud, AI helps restaurants cut unnecessary payroll expenses and improve profitability.

7. Leveraging AI for Payroll Analytics and Cost Optimization

AI-powered payroll systems don’t just automate payroll processing — they also provide valuable labor cost insights that help restaurant owners make data-driven decisions.


These insights include:

  • Real-time labor cost analysis to track wage expenses.
  • Overtime and scheduling reports to optimize staffing.
  • Payroll forecasting tools to anticipate labor costs for budgeting.


For example, AI analytics can help a restaurant identify patterns of excessive overtime and adjust scheduling accordingly to reduce labor costs. By using AI-powered payroll reporting tools, restaurant owners can make smarter staffing decisions that optimize efficiency and profitability.

Rise of Plant-Based Food Trends

\n
    \n
  • Cultivated meats: Also known as lab-grown meats, these are becoming mainstream. Brands like UPSIDE Foods and GOOD Meat are breaking into U.S. markets with chicken grown from animal cells in controlled environments.
  • \n
  • Mycoproteins & legumes: Derived from fungi or pulses, protein-rich alternatives like tempeh, jackfruit, and lupin are being used creatively in tacos, BBQ ribs, and seafood analogs.
  • \n
  • Mainstream adoption: Major chains like Burger King and Chipotle continue expanding plant-forward menus, while independents offer bold meatless dishes with flavor-forward sauces, global spices, and satisfying textures.

Healthy Food Trends for 2024

\n
    \n
  • Gut health focus: Probiotic-rich dishes (kimchi grilled cheese or sourdough naan wraps) and fermented sides are on the rise.
  • \n
  • Lower-sugar desserts: Sweet treats are being reimagined with monk fruit, dates, and other low-glycemic ingredients.
  • \n
  • Immunity boosters: Menus highlight ingredients like turmeric, ginger, vitamin C, and zinc through smoothies, teas, and power bowls.
  • \n
  • Clean-label commitment: Consumers are studying ingredient lists, preferring dishes with wholesome, recognizable components.
  • \n
\n\n

Functional Foods and Beverages

\n
    \n
  • Nootropic-infused drinks: Beverages powered by L-theanine or functional mushrooms cater to focus and calm.
  • \n
  • Adaptogenic add-ons: Herbs like ashwagandha, maca, and rhodiola are finding their way into smoothies, lattes, and sauces.
  • \n
  • Wellness cocktails: Mixed drinks sans alcohol — but heavy on health — promote detox and energy, flavored with botanicals and natural extracts like spirulina, matcha, and activated charcoal.

How Are Sustainable Food Trends Shaping the Industry?

\n\n

From Menu to Sourcing: The Push Toward Sustainability

\n
    \n
  • Local and seasonal sourcing: Supporting nearby farms reduces emissions, ensures freshness, and appeals to community-minded consumers.
  • \n
  • Zero-waste operations: Chefs are using root-to-stem cooking, fermentation for food preservation, and creative uses for scraps in sauces or stocks.
  • \n
  • Eco-conscious packaging: Compostable containers, reusable to-go kits, and edible cutlery are disrupting traditional takeout models.
  • \n
\n\n

Tech and Innovation in Sustainable Dining

\n
    \n
  • Carbon labeling: Climate impact scores on menus help customers make informed dining decisions, much like calorie counts.
  • \n
  • AI-driven inventory management: Tools optimize ordering patterns, reducing spoilage and overstock-related waste.
  • \n
  • Vertical farming & hydroponic setups: Onsite or bordered supply chains shorten the farm-to-table journey.

Global and Fusion Food Trends to Watch

\n
    \n
  • Japanese-Peruvian (Nikkei) flavors: Featuring citrusy ceviches with umami-rich miso and soy glazes.
  • \n
  • West African influences: Dishes using jollof rice, egusi stew, or fonio grain paired with plant-based elements.
  • \n
  • Filipino-American blends: Adobo-braised brisket sandwiches or ube milkshakes have mainstream momentum.
